Ticket: Config drift on Bellcast deploy-status bot. Prod instance is announcing to the wrong channel and skipping canary stages. Checked-in config in the ops repo does not match what the running pod reports. Suspect someone hot-patched the ConfigMap during the Harrowgate incident and never backported. Impact: release notifications unreliable until reconciled. Requesting release manager sign-off before we overwrite the live values. No schema change needed, just realignment. For reference, here is what the pod is actually running with right now.

service settings:
ralael:
  pin: 7453
  tenant: zorath
  seal: seal_087806e4
  metrics_host: metrics.ralael.paliqworks.example
  standby_team: fraath
  escalation: praok-istiel
  nonce: 10e083

Quick note for plugin authors on vendoring fonts: the Glyphbarrel platform now requires that any third-party typefaces you bundle come through our vetted mirror, not pulled at build time. This keeps license audits sane and stops surprise upstream changes from breaking your rendering. Drop the font files under vendor/fonts with the license text alongside — our checker will flag anything missing. If a typeface you need isn't on the mirror yet, request it from the vendor desk at the address below.

billing contact of kagup-badup = ralion@crelvodata.test

**Q: How are per-tenant rate quotas enforced for plugins?**

Each Hexport tenant gets a fixed request budget per minute; plugin calls count against the host tenant, not your plugin. Exceeding the budget returns a 429 with a reset header. Quotas are not configurable via the plugin API. For quota increases or burst exemptions, contact the platform team at the address below.

escalation mailbox, bagef-bagag: oliax.drumir.jorath@crelvolabs.test

**Q: Why are Pondwake cron jobs drifting by several minutes?**

A: The scheduler node in the Vellis cluster syncs its clock only at boot, so long-running hosts accumulate drift. Verify offset with the timekeeper probe before restarting anything. If you must restart the scheduler mid-shift, the state vault requires the recovery passphrase below to re-arm.

vault phrase of kawep-bajog = novath-normir-istwyn-druok-zorok-eliok-novmir-quenvan-gilys